EP.222 - GEORGE MONBIOT

Adam and George Monbiot discuss harmful farming practices, boarding schools' impact, changing views on nuclear power, and sources of hope. They chat about cider-making, kayaking, and emotional resilience. The conversation covers family dynamics, trauma from boarding school, and the need for sustainable farming practices.

EP.218 - WERNER HERZOG

Werner Herzog, legendary German filmmaker, talks about AI poetry, email etiquette, LA being like ancient Rome, a WWII soldier who hid in the jungle for 29 years, therapy, trauma, David Blaine, and going into orbit.
